Understanding Drone Flight Paths
What Are Drone Flight Paths?
Drone flight paths refer to the pre-defined routes that UAVs (Unmanned Aerial Vehicles) follow to capture video footage or images from various angles. For large buildings, these paths are crucial in ensuring comprehensive coverage for marketing and promotional purposes.
Why Are Flight Paths Important?
Creating optimal flight paths for large buildings is essential for several reasons:
- Comprehensive Coverage: Detailed flight paths ensure all angles and features of a building are fully represented.
- Consistency: Pre-planned routes allow for consistent video quality and framing, which are vital for effective storytelling.
- Time Efficiency: By planning drone trajectories, operators can minimize flight time and maximize coverage.

Best Practices for Drone Flight Paths in Large Buildings
Pre-Flight Planning
- Identify the Key Features: Before planning the flight path, identify which aspects of the building are most important to showcase.
- Select the Best Times: Optimal lighting conditions can drastically affect video quality. Sunset or early morning often provide the best light for filming.
- Take Accessibility into Account: Ensure clear paths around the building and any potential obstructions are noted before the flight.
Execution of Flight Paths
- Manual Operation: Unlike automated flights, all Indoor Drone Tours operations are flown manually by skilled pilots. This expertise allows for better handling of complex areas and the ability to adapt to any unforeseen obstacles.
- Use of Multiple Angles: Combining various flight paths provides a more comprehensive look at the property. For instance, a gradual ascent while circling the building can reveal different architectural aspects that a simple straight down shot would miss.
- Engage in Post-Production: Quality video editing can enhance the final product, ensuring that the highlight reel truly represents the property’s potential.
